Three friends from Caerphilly have completed a 190-mile charity cycle to raise funds for Help for Heroes.
Tony Griffiths – who is 25 years older than the other two team members – Jason Howe and John Hobbs completed the challenge on August 24th and have received over £2,000 for the good cause so far, the Caerphilly Observer reports.
All three of the lads taking part had to train for three months in order to get in shape ahead of the ride, which saw them go from Caernarfon Castle to Caerphilly Castle.
Mr Hobbs admitted they had to deal with some awful weather as rain poured down for the majority of time they were on the bikes and was pleased they were able to finish in two days.
The trio – who have been dubbed the Castle Kings – were assisted by another friend called John Lewis, who provided support throughout the trip.
